examen mysql cine 1º daw

3
Examen MySQL Bases de Datos 11/02/2015 Nombre: 1. Utilizando MySQL, realiza las siguientes sentencias SQL (5ptos) 1. Carga en MySQL la base de datos existente en el script cine.sql. 2. Crea una tabla llamada `genero` con las siguientes características: La tabla tendrá un `idGenero` como clave primaria autoincrementada. También tendrá un campo `nombre`, que indica el nombre por el que se conoce a dicho género (‘Drama’, ‘Acción’,…). 3. Haz que el campo `Genero` de la tabla `pelicula` sea una clave ajena de la tabla `genero` recién creada. 4. Inserta tus datos en `actor` e inclúyete entre el reparto de actores de la película ‘Mar Adentro’. 5. Modifica el valor del campo Taquilla de las películas de Estados Unidos, de manera que se conviertan de dólares a euros, multiplicando su valor por 0.8. Las películas de Estados Unidos deben quedar con los siguientes valores de Taquilla: 6. ¿Qué empresa es la distribuidora de la película ‘Casablanca’? 7. Muestra qué actores y actrices, nacidos en Suecia, han fallecido ya, según la información almacenada en nuestra base de datos.

Upload: julioperez

Post on 21-Nov-2015

906 views

Category:

Documents


136 download

DESCRIPTION

Examen de MySQL con una base de datos de un cine para el primer curso Desarrollo de Aplicaciones Web de la asignatura Bases de Datos.

TRANSCRIPT

1

Examen MySQLBases de Datos11/02/2015

Nombre:

1. Utilizando MySQL, realiza las siguientes sentencias SQL (5ptos)1. Carga en MySQL la base de datos existente en el script cine.sql.

2. Crea una tabla llamada `genero` con las siguientes caractersticas:

La tabla tendr un `idGenero` como clave primaria autoincrementada.

Tambin tendr un campo `nombre`, que indica el nombre por el que se conoce a dicho gnero (Drama, Accin,).

3. Haz que el campo `Genero` de la tabla `pelicula` sea una clave ajena de la tabla `genero` recin creada.

4. Inserta tus datos en `actor` e inclyete entre el reparto de actores de la pelcula Mar Adentro.

5. Modifica el valor del campo Taquilla de las pelculas de Estados Unidos, de manera que se conviertan de dlares a euros, multiplicando su valor por 0.8.Las pelculas de Estados Unidos deben quedar con los siguientes valores de Taquilla:

6. Qu empresa es la distribuidora de la pelcula Casablanca?

7. Muestra qu actores y actrices, nacidos en Suecia, han fallecido ya, segn la informacin almacenada en nuestra base de datos.

8. Cul ha sido la recaudacin total de las pelculas realizadas en Espaa?

9. Muestra el nombre y lugar de nacimiento de las actrices que actuaban en la pelcula Solas.

10. Mostrar un listado en el que aparezcan cuntas pelculas tenemos de cada nacionalidad.

11. Saca un listado de las pelculas espaolas, pero en el que en el mismo campo aparezca el ttulo seguido del ao entre parntesis (p.e.: El Bola (2000)).

12. Quin es el actor que ha participado en ms pelculas?

13. Qu director ha dirigido 2 pelculas de las que tenemos almacenadas?

14. Qu directores (de los que tenemos almacenados) no han dirigido ninguna de las pelculas de la tabla `films`?

Anexo tablas

EMBED

EMBED

EMBED

EMBED

EMBED

EMBED

EMBED

EMBED

EMBED

EMBED

_2147483644.unknown

_2147483646.unknown

_2147483647.unknown

_2147483645.unknown

_2147483642.unknown

_2147483643.unknown

_2147483640.unknown

_2147483641.unknown

_2147483639.unknown

_2147483638.unknown